Responsibilities- Provides professional nursing care services on assigned shift.
- Provides work-related guidance, instruction, and explanation to lower-level direct care support staff on an assigned shift in the care of individuals, injury reduction, health and safety, hygiene, treatment, procedures and the use of equipment.
- Serves as designated lead worker to lower-level staff.
- Serves as a member of the interdisciplinary treatment team.
- Sets up, operates, and monitors special equipment.
- Prepares and maintains medical records and histories.
- Serves as Center-Wide medical/nursing resource during the absence of other professional nursing personnel on the assigned shift.
- Serves as a Center Float Nurse for medication administration on an assigned shift; on-call rotation, as assigned.
- Performs other duties as required or assigned which are within the scope of the duties enumerated above.
